How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    HR Assistant Apprenticeship

    Leicestershire

    Full Time, 18-Month Duration

    Level 3 CIPD Human Resources

    Company Overview

    Are you looking to begin your career in Human Resources within a fast-paced and supportive business environment? Regional Recruitment are looking for an HR Apprentice to support the daily operations of our HR and Recruitment functions. This entry-level position is perfect for someone who is organised, people-focused, eager to learn, and able to work both independently and as part of a team. By the end of the apprenticeship, you will have developed a strong foundation in Human Resources and employment practices, and for the right candidate we would like to extend to a permanent placement within the business.

    Role Overview

    As an HR Apprentice, you will play a key role in supporting the smooth and efficient running of the organisation’s people processes. This is a hands-on learning role where you will develop essential HR, administrative, organisational, and communication skills while working towards a recognised CIPD qualification.

    Key Responsibilities:

    Supporting the onboarding process for new starters, including preparing contracts and employment documentation
    Maintaining accurate employee records and ensuring HR systems are kept up to date
    Assisting with Right to Work checks and other pre-employment compliance activities
    Supporting recruitment activities, including posting vacancies, screening applications, and arranging interviews
    Responding to employee queries and directing them to the appropriate HR contact where required
    Assisting with absence management administration, including maintaining records and documentation
    Supporting payroll processes by providing accurate employee information and assisting with payroll-related queries
    Preparing HR correspondence, letters, and documentation in line with company policies
    Helping to coordinate employee training, development activities, and inductions
    Ensuring compliance with employment legislation, company policies, and GDPR requirements
    Assisting with employee engagement initiatives and wellbeing activities
    Providing general administrative support to the HR team and wider business

    About You

    You're organised, professional, and passionate about working with people. You enjoy building relationships, maintaining confidentiality, and ensuring processes are completed accurately. You have excellent attention to detail, strong communication skills, and a genuine interest in learning about Human Resources and employee relations.

    This position is entry-level, and therefore what matters most is your enthusiasm, reliability, and willingness to learn. You're a team player who is happy to support colleagues across the business, but you can also work independently and manage your workload effectively. Most importantly, you see this apprenticeship as more than just a job - it's a chance to gain a recognised CIPD qualification and build a successful career in HR.

    Requirements:

    Ability to work in a fast-paced environment (Essential)
    Ability to manage multiple tasks effectively (Essential)
    Possess strong attention to detail and accuracy (Essential)
    Excellent communication and interpersonal skills (Essential)
    Ability to handle confidential information professionally (Essential)
    Demonstrates a willingness to learn and develop (Essential)
    GCSEs (or equivalent) in English and Maths at grade 4/C or above (or willingness to work towards these)
    A valid UK Driving Licence or able to commute daily to Head Office (Essential)

    What’s in It for You?

    Career development opportunities in a growing company
    Level 3 CIPD Human Resources qualification
    Full training and ongoing support
    A vibrant and supportive team environment
    Opportunity to gain valuable experience across all areas of Human Resources
